Prisoners allegedly heard shouting: "I've been swilled"
A teenager has appeared in court after being accused of throwing a kettle of boiling sugar water over four inmates at the Isle of Man Prison.
Taylor Jake Murphy, who is currently a serving prisoner, has been charged with two offences of assault occasioning actual bodily harm and two of common assault.
The 18-year-old allegedly attacked the other prisoners as they were having dinner on 13 December.
An application for bail was refused and he was remanded until his next appearance on 11 February.
